
Spacecraft Technology
Spacecraft technology refers to the design, development, and operation of vehicles and systems that are used for space exploration and transportation. This includes the development of spacecraft, launch vehicles, and associated ground support systems. Spacecraft technology involves a range of engineering disciplines, including aerospace, mechanical, electrical, and computer engineering. It also involves the use of advanced materials and technologies, such as propulsion systems, guidance and navigation systems, and communication systems. The goal of spacecraft technology is to enable the safe and efficient exploration of space, including the study of celestial bodies, the search for extraterrestrial life, and the development of space-based infrastructure for scientific research, commercial activities, and national security.
